Alexis Thi Dang
- Alexis is a human character from the Unicron Trilogy continuity family.

Alexis Thi Dang wants to be President when she grows up. Why does she think she's qualified? Running the free world has got to be less troublesome than keeping her friends Carlos and Rad from killing themselves every day.
- Japanese name: Alexandra "Alexa"

Energon

Soon after the defeat of Unicron and the reunification of the Cybertronians under the Autobot flag, Alexis travelled to Cybertron as part of the human delegation. Cybertron City
Ten years later, she worked as a diplomat on behalf of the Earth Federation, usually as a liaison between the nations of Earth and the Cybertronian Autobot-Decepticon alliance. Alexis traveled to Ocean City to tell the human crew and their Cybertronian allies about the Federation's decision to declare a position of neutrality in the latest Transformers conflict. While Alexis now represented the interests of Earth, she still had faith in Optimus Prime and trusted his decisions in the Energon war, just as she trusted him during the Unicron Battles. Energon Stars
After the Battle of the Asteroid Belt, Alexis travelled to Ocean City to discuss the creation of a global energon grid to protect Earth from Alpha Q-related attacks. She was on hand to greet Dr. Brian Jones, who responded in a perverted manner that probably made her wish she wasn't there. Battle of the Asteroid Belt When construction got underway, she offered to requisition more supplies and manpower, but Dr. Jones reassured her they had quite enough resources to hand. Energon Tower
Shortly thereafter, she accompanied the Autobots and Earth Federation personnel to Jungle City, where Kicker had received a vision of impending diaster. She and Sally were removed from the scene before the fighting began.
As Kicker had predicted, the Decepticons arrived to raid the city. Things went badly for the Autobots, and they were forced to blow it up. Alexis reluctantly supported this move, reasoning that humans had survived the fall of civilizations before, and they would survive this. Crisis in Jungle City
Later, with Cybertron in danger, Dr. Jones sent all of Earth's energon to Cybertron. Alexis objected to this on the grounds that it would leave Earth vulnerable, but eventually gave in Open Fire!. She then arranged for Jungle City to be rebuilt on top of a newly-discovered energon deposit on Earth. Team Optimus Prime
She wouldn't be seen again for another ten years or so.
Cybertron


Alexis continued on in her governmental job, and by 2030 had apparently come to work quite closely with the President in some way, given that she was the only other person present on stage when the President appointed Colonel Franklin Earth's ambassador to Cybertron. Subsequently, she, Rad and Carlos were among the humans who bid farewell to the Autobots as they departed Earth to begin a new space bridge construction program. Beginning

Notes

- According to the now-defunct TV Tokyo Micron Densetsu website, Alexis was 11 years old at the start of Armada. The page also stated she was Asian, and that her Japanese name, Alexa, was short for Alexandra.
- Meanwhile, according to the liner notes of The Transformers: Legends of the Microns — Sound of Evolution: Vol. 2 (the second series soundtrack), there were difficulties coming up with character designs for the kids, as the producers had been given three mandated races: white, Hispanic, and Asian. The notes go on to further confirm Alexis as being Asian by specifying that she was the daughter of "Vietnamese boat people". The character was named after the daughter of one of the American staff.
- The Reader's Digest Transformers Armada Official Guidebook backs up the fact that Alexis was 11 years old at the start of Armada. It also specified that she always got great grades and that she was a computer whiz.
- Alexis was never given a last name until the AllSpark Almanac II, which dubbed her "Alexis Thi Dang".
